如何搭建简单的服务器教程
-
搭建一个简单的服务器对于初学者来说可能听起来有些困难,但实际上只要按照一步步的教程来操作,是可以很容易地搭建起来的。下面是一个简单的搭建服务器的教程:
1.选择操作系统
首先,你需要决定你想要在服务器上安装什么操作系统。最常见的选择是Linux操作系统,比如Ubuntu或CentOS。这些操作系统具有良好的稳定性和安全性,并且具有强大的服务器功能。2.选择服务器软件
一旦你选择了操作系统,你还需要选择适合你的服务器软件。最常用的服务器软件是Apache和Nginx,它们都是开源的并且具有强大的性能和稳定性。3.设置网络和安全性
在搭建服务器之前,你需要确保你的网络连接是可靠和稳定的。你还需要考虑服务器的安全性,包括设置防火墙、使用强密码和定期更新操作系统和服务器软件。4.安装和配置服务器软件
开始搭建服务器之前,你需要安装所选的操作系统和服务器软件。你可以通过下载安装包并按照说明进行安装。安装完成后,你需要配置服务器软件,包括设置路径、端口和访问权限等。5.测试和优化服务器
完成服务器的安装和配置后,你需要进行测试来确保一切正常运行。你可以使用浏览器访问服务器的IP地址来查看网站是否可以正常访问。此外,你还可以进行一些服务器优化,如调整缓存设置、压缩文件和优化数据库等。除了上述步骤之外,还有一些额外的知识和技巧,可以帮助你更好地搭建和管理服务器。比如了解如何备份和恢复数据、如何监控服务器性能和如何优化服务器安全性等。
总结起来,搭建一个简单的服务器并不是一件难事。只要按照上述步骤,选择合适的操作系统和服务器软件,并进行适当的配置和优化,你就可以拥有一个稳定、安全且能够满足你需求的服务器了。
1年前 -
搭建简单的服务器可以帮助你创建一个私人或小型网站、游戏服务器或文件共享服务。在本教程中,我将向你展示如何搭建一个基于Linux操作系统的简单服务器。
1.选择合适的操作系统:首先,你需要选择适合服务器使用的操作系统。最常见的选择是Linux操作系统,如Ubuntu,Debian或CentOS。这些操作系统具有稳定性、安全性和免费性等优势。
2.选择服务器硬件:接下来,你需要选择合适的硬件来支持你的服务器。这包括选择一个适合预算的主机、CPU、内存和存储设备。对于简单的服务器,一台中等配置的计算机就足够了。
3.安装操作系统:一旦你选择了操作系统,你需要在服务器上安装它。请按照操作系统的文档或官方教程进行安装。通常,你可以从官方网站下载安装介质,例如ISO文件,并将其烧录到光盘或USB驱动器中。
4.配置网络设置:安装操作系统后,你需要配置网络设置,以便让服务器能够与外部世界通信。这包括给服务器分配一个静态IP地址、设置网关和DNS服务器等。
5.安装服务器软件:一旦网络设置完成,你需要根据你的需求安装所需的服务器软件。例如,如果你要搭建一个网站,你可以安装Apache或Nginx作为Web服务器,MySQL或PostgreSQL作为数据库服务器。
6.配置服务器软件:安装完成后,你需要配置服务器软件以使其按照你的需求工作。例如,你需要配置Apache或Nginx来指定网站的根目录、端口和虚拟主机等设置。
7.设置安全防护:安全是服务器搭建过程中非常重要的一部分。你需要设置防火墙以过滤网络流量,并采取其他安全措施来保护你的服务器免受恶意攻击。
8.测试服务器:在将服务器投入生产环境之前,你应该对其进行测试,确保它能够正常工作。你可以通过在Web浏览器中输入服务器IP地址来访问网站,或使用telnet命令测试某个端口的连通性。
9.维护服务器:一旦服务器正常运行,你需要进行定期的维护工作,以确保其性能和安全性。这包括更新操作系统和服务器软件,备份数据以及监控服务器性能等。
总结:搭建简单的服务器可以为你的项目提供基础设施和服务。通过选择合适的操作系统、安装必要的软件、配置网络和安全设置,你可以轻松地搭建一个功能强大的服务器。随着经验的积累,你还可以学习更高级的服务器配置和管理技巧。
1年前 -
搭建一个简单的服务器可以帮助您在自己的计算机上运行应用程序和网站,并与其他设备进行通信。在本教程中,我将向您介绍如何搭建一个简单的服务器。以下是一些基本的步骤:
第一步:选择合适的操作系统
搭建服务器的第一步是选择适合您需求的操作系统。常见的选择包括Linux、Windows Server和macOS。Linux是最常用的服务器操作系统,因为它稳定、安全且免费。在本教程中,我们将使用Ubuntu Linux作为示例。第二步:安装操作系统
在此步骤中,您需要将选择的操作系统安装到服务器上。如果您选择的是Ubuntu Linux,您可以按照以下步骤进行安装:- 下载Ubuntu Linux的镜像文件并制作启动盘。
- 将启动盘插入服务器并启动服务器。
- 按照屏幕上的提示,选择合适的安装选项并完成安装过程。
- 安装完成后,重新启动服务器。
第三步:配置网络
在安装完成后,您需要为服务器配置网络连接。您可以以两种方式完成此操作:- 如果您的服务器连接到路由器,请使用DHCP自动获取IP地址。
- 如果您的服务器需要静态IP地址,请根据您的网络设置手动配置IP地址。
第四步:安装所需软件
在此步骤中,您需要安装一些必要的软件以使服务器正常运行。对于Ubuntu Linux,您可以通过以下步骤安装常用软件:- 打开终端并使用root用户或具有sudo权限的用户登录。
- 运行以下命令更新软件包列表:sudo apt update
- 运行以下命令安装所需软件:sudo apt install <软件1> <软件2> …
您可以根据您的需求安装所需的软件,例如Apache或Nginx作为Web服务器,MySQL或PostgreSQL作为数据库服务器等。
第五步:配置服务器
在搭建服务器之前,您需要对其进行一些配置。例如,如果您想将服务器用作Web服务器,您需要配置Apache或Nginx以响应网页请求。以下是一些常见的配置任务:- 配置防火墙以保护服务器免受未经授权的访问。
- 配置Web服务器以显示您的网站。
- 配置数据库服务器以允许远程访问。
- 配置文件共享服务器以允许其他设备连接。
第六步:测试服务器
在完成配置后,您可以通过测试服务器来确保一切正常。例如,您可以在Web浏览器中输入服务器的IP地址并查看是否显示您的网站。您还可以尝试从其他设备访问服务器以确保远程访问正常工作。注意事项:
- 在搭建服务器时,确保遵循安全最佳实践。例如,使用强密码、更新软件和及时备份数据等。
- 如果您遇到问题,请查阅相关文档、论坛或向社区寻求帮助。搭建服务器可能会遇到一些技术挑战,但有很多资源可供参考。
总结:
搭建一个简单的服务器可以帮助您在自己的计算机上运行应用程序和网站,并与其他设备进行通信。通过选择合适的操作系统、安装操作系统、配置网络、安装所需软件、配置服务器和测试服务器,您可以成功搭建一个简单的服务器。记住遵循安全最佳实践,并寻求帮助和支持,以便处理任何问题。1年前